The Etna variety is an interspecific hybrid obtained as a result of crossing Gossypium hirsutum (Acala variety) and Gossypium barbadense (Pima variety). The plant is grown for the production of high-quality textile fiber.

The variety possesses some of the longest fibers among the studied hybrids, measuring approximately 33.88 mm, and demonstrates high fiber strength at the level of 40.07 g/tex. Within the framework of comparative trials, the variety is recognized as competitive in terms of yield and development indicators.
